m Ransley errs again:

Skylights are like a hole in your ceiling letting out heat. Since heat
rises no glass made is considered energy efficient enough for ceilings
in high heat Zones.


Nonsense. InsUlation only slows heat loss. If each layer of glazing
blocks 10% sun and adds R1, the net loss for an N layer skylight on
an average Dec day in Chicago is 0.9^Nx460-24h(65-26.7)/N Btu/ft^2,
ie any skylight with more than 2 layers will have a net gain, vs a loss
for mere insulation.
